dividir v_name en espacios en v_a v_b v_c .
Avalados por :
Hola expertos en ABAP,
¿Pueden ayudarme, por favor? ¿Cómo puedo dividir una cadena en dos cuando tiene un espacio en medio?
Por ejemplo: supongamos que la cadena es 'LA CA USA'. ¿Cómo puedo dividir esta cadena? Tengo que determinar dinámicamente el número de caracteres antes del espacio, por lo tanto no puedo usar constantes como 2 o 3.
Con los mejores saludos,
Ketan
dividir v_name en espacios en v_a v_b v_c .
try this..
REPORT ychatest.
DATA : v_str TYPE string VALUE 'LA CSD KDGKL'.
DATA : BEGIN OF itab OCCURS 0,
fld(250),
END OF itab.
SPLIT v_str AT space INTO TABLE itab.
LOOP AT itab.
WRITE : / itab-fld.
ENDLOOP.
Hola Ketan,
usa 'Reemplazar' espacio con '$'
Llenará todos los espacios con $
y luego dividir en '$'
¡Recompensa si es útil!
SPLIT <ITAB/STRING> AT ' ' en tabla ITAB1.
Saludos,
Amit
Recompensa todas las respuestas útiles.
contacto@primeinstitute.com
(+51) 1641 9379
(+57) 1489 6964
© 2024 Copyright. Todos los derechos reservados.
Desarrollado por Prime Institute